Résidents inquiets de l'état du centre de santé délabré dans un village du FCT

Les résidents de la communauté de Kahodahannu, dans la ward de Gaube, conseil de zone de Kuje du Territoire de la Capitale Fédérale, ont exprimé des inquiétudes concernant l'état de leur centre de santé vieux de 20 ans.

Le centre de santé de la communauté de Kahodahannu, situé dans la ward de Gaube du conseil de zone de Kuje dans le Territoire de la Capitale Fédérale (FCT), est en service depuis 20 ans. Les résidents ont exprimé leur préoccupation quant à son état délabré. Cette installation dessert la communauté locale mais fait face à des défis qui affectent son fonctionnement. Ce problème met en lumière les besoins persistants en infrastructures dans les zones rurales du FCT.
